Euroclear

Euroclear is a prominent provider of post-trade services in the financial industry, established in 1968 and headquartered in Brussels, Belgium. The company specializes in the settlement and custody of both domestic and cross-border securities, including bonds, equities, and derivatives. Euroclear serves a diverse clientele, including wealth managers, institutional investors, transfer agents, custodians, and fund managers, offering a range of services such as fund management, fund distribution, transaction settlement, asset servicing, and collateral management. Known for its resilience and commitment to efficiency, Euroclear plays a crucial role in enhancing risk mitigation and automating processes within the capital markets.

Marketnode

Corporate Round in 2024
Marketnode is a joint venture between SGX Group and Temasek, serving as a neutral digital markets infrastructure in the Asia-Pacific region. The company operates two primary platforms: Gateway and Fundnode. Gateway functions as a comprehensive, end-to-end platform that enhances workflows and reduces time to market by leveraging tokenisation technologies. Fundnode acts as Singapore's investment fund utility on blockchain, streamlining transaction management, funds processing, and record-keeping for the funds ecosystem. Marketnode also collaborates with fixed-income issuance platforms to integrate post-trade and asset servicing infrastructure, addressing the growing demand across various asset classes, including sustainable finance. Through its innovative solutions, Marketnode aims to facilitate a seamless issuance-to-settlement network for market participants involved in Asia bonds and beyond.

Futurae

Venture Round in 2021
Futurae, established in 2016 as a spin-off from ETH Zurich, specializes in enhancing the authentication process for users and businesses. The company provides a comprehensive Authentication Platform that incorporates AI-driven solutions and adheres to regulatory standards, such as PSD2 and SCA. Futurae's offerings aim to reduce user friction and improve the overall user experience while simultaneously lowering support costs for organizations. Serving over 130 clients, including banks, insurance companies, online retailers, and digital wallets, Futurae enables real-time fraud detection and facilitates seamless user journeys with adaptive online security measures.

Algomi

Funding Round in 2018
Algomi Ltd. is a software company specializing in solutions for the fixed-income market, targeting banks, institutional investors, inter-dealer brokers, and exchanges.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in London, with additional offices in Hong Kong and New York, Algomi focuses on enhancing workflow and liquidity for financial market participants through data aggregation and pre-trade information analysis. The company provides a market-neutral platform that facilitates trading connections by enabling users to efficiently navigate complex data systems, thus improving trading speed and reducing costs. Algomi's technology creates a secure network that matches trades and suggests alternatives, effectively maximizing relationships among salespeople, traders, and investors. As a subsidiary of BGC Partners, Algomi benefits from a robust financial backing that includes investments from notable firms such as AllianceBernstein and Euroclear.
